Overall Satisfaction with Notion
We use Notion for documentation, client tutorials, and organizing pricing for upcoming proposals. Proposals have become a larger part of what we use Notion for, as the linked tables with spreadsheet capabilities have made it a lot easier to communicate large amounts of data to clients without the delivery format being cumbersome to navigate.
Pros
- Tables
- Clean navigation
- Checklists
- Persistent home for documentation
- We don't have tangible ROI numbers for before/after we implemented Notion. I have noticed a clear improvement in our workflow since using it though, and now that documentation is in a central location things run more smoothly when it comes to training clients.
Notion's task planning capabilities weren't quite up to snuff so we have been using Linear for our day-to-day task planning. However, on basically every other front we found Notion to be superior so we use it for everything else.
